液晶相位可变延迟器对自旋极化电子束极化方向的调制

摘    要:讨论了液晶相位可变延迟器(liquid crystal variable retarder, LCVR)在自旋极化电子产生方面的应用.LCVR控制入射光子的偏振度,从而实现对自旋极化电子束极化方向的调制.采用LCVR代替1/4波片和Pockels盒的优点在于其对入射光方向不敏感,传输直径大,不需要机械转动即可大波长范围的延迟,且易于校准.另外,还研制了旋转检偏器,通过示波器读出,对光子偏振性进行检测并对LCVR进行校准. 关键词: 自旋极化电子源 液晶相位可变延迟器 极化方向

Polarization direction modulation for spin-polarized electrons with liquid crystal variable retarder

Abstract:The production of spin-polarized electrons and the modulation of polarization direction with liquid crystal variable retarder (LCVR) are discussed. The LCVR ca n play the roles of 1/4, 1/2, 3/4 and whole-wave plates with special voltages in the optical system. And the advantages of using LCVR instead of Pockels cell an d 1/4λ plate are the insensitivity to the incident photon direction, and the va riability of retardation over a large wavelength range without mechanical moveme nt. The polarization direction of spin-polarized electrons can be modulated easi ly by switching the helicity of the circularly polarized light. In order to dete rmine the photon polarization, the spinning polarimeter is developed. And the re sult is also described.
